The underlying technology of blockchain itself is a marvel of cryptographic security and distributed consensus. Each block in the chain contains a batch of transactions, and once a block is added, it’s cryptographically linked to the previous one, forming an unbroken chain. This makes it virtually impossible to alter past transactions without being detected by the network. Consider the traditional freelance scenario: you complete a project for a client in another country. The payment process can be fraught with delays, hefty transaction fees, and currency conversion issues. With blockchain-based currencies, like Bitcoin or Ethereum, these barriers can be significantly reduced. Payments can be near-instantaneous, with fees often a fraction of those charged by traditional services. Furthermore, the ability to hold and transact in a single, borderless currency eliminates the complexities and costs associated with currency exchange. This means more of your hard-earned money stays in your pocket, and you can access it whenever and wherever you need it.
Beyond direct payment for services, the rise of decentralized finance (DeFi) has opened up entirely new avenues for passive income and asset growth. DeFi platforms, built on blockchain technology, allow users to lend, borrow, and earn interest on their digital assets without traditional financial institutions. Staking, for instance, allows you to earn rewards by holding certain cryptocurrencies, essentially acting as a validator for the network. Yield farming and liquidity mining offer even more dynamic ways to generate returns by providing liquidity to decentralized exchanges. While these opportunities often come with higher risk and require a deeper understanding of the technology, they represent a powerful democratization of financial services, allowing individuals to grow their wealth in ways previously reserved for institutional investors.

The concept of "tokenizing" real-world assets is also opening up new investment and earning opportunities on a global scale. Tokenization involves representing ownership of an asset, such as real estate, art, or even future revenue streams, as digital tokens on a blockchain. This allows for fractional ownership, meaning multiple investors can collectively own a portion of a high-value asset, thereby lowering the barrier to entry for investment. For individuals seeking to earn through investment, this can unlock access to asset classes that were previously out of reach. Furthermore, these tokens can be traded on secondary markets, providing liquidity and potential for capital appreciation. This democratizes investment, allowing individuals worldwide to participate in and benefit from assets they might otherwise never have had access to.
The gig economy, already a significant force in global employment, is poised for further transformation through blockchain. Platforms are emerging that leverage blockchain to create more transparent and equitable marketplaces for freelancers. These platforms can use smart contracts to ensure that payments are released automatically upon completion of agreed-upon milestones, protecting both the freelancer and the client. They can also facilitate secure reputation systems, where verified work experiences are recorded immutably on the blockchain, building trust and allowing freelancers to showcase their expertise to a global clientele. This not only enhances the earning potential of freelancers by reducing disputes and increasing trust but also empowers them with greater control over their careers and income.
